Other signals mislead. The desire to skip exercise on a cold morning rarely reflects a physiological need for rest. The fatigue at four in the afternoon often reflects lunch, sleep debt, or an hour of screen work rather than a requirement for sugar. Craving is not information about nutrient needs.

There is also the count of what does not announce itself. Blood pressure produces no sensation. Early metabolic dysfunction produces no sensation. Bone density produces no sensation until something breaks. Listening to the body cannot detect these, and treating internal quiet as evidence of health is a category error.

Be cautious, too, where an explanation is unusually satisfying. Single-cause accounts of complex conditions — one nutrient, one toxin, one behaviour — are memorable precisely because they are simple, and health is not — Resveraburn.

Behind the noise of new trends, a few habits of interpretation help. Ask what population a claim applies to; a result from twenty athletes may not generalise. Ask what the comparison is; something that outperforms doing nothing may still be worse than the obvious alternative — Audifort reviews. Ask about the size of an effect, not just its existence, because a statistically important improvement can be practically irrelevant — try Spartamax. Notice when a relative risk is quoted without an absolute one, since doubling a very minor risk leaves a very small risk.

The balanced defaults have been stable for a long time and are boring: mostly plants, adequate protein, regular movement including some resistance, sufficient sleep hours, minimal smoking, moderate or no alcohol, some human contact, appropriate screening. Almost everything else being marketed is optimisation at the margins, and margins carry weight only after the centre is in order.

More health information is available now than at any point in history, and it has not made people healthier in proportion — Femicore reviews. The volume is share of the problem. Advice arrives contradictory, confidently stated, and frequently attached to something for sale — about Neuroserge.

Health literacy is not knowing more facts. It is knowing which facts would shift a decision, and how confident one is entitled to be.
